Your account is the cushion, not the number on the door

A 50,000-dollar futures evaluation with a 2,000-dollar trailing drawdown is a 2,000-dollar account with a large buying-power allowance attached. Every sizing decision should start from that 2,000, because that is the entire amount you are permitted to lose. Risk 5 percent of it and a trade costs 100 dollars; on a 32-tick MES stop that is exactly two contracts.

Now watch what happens when a trader sizes from the headline instead. One percent of 50,000 is 500 dollars, which feels conservative and buys twelve MES on the same stop. Four losing trades, a perfectly ordinary Tuesday, and the evaluation is dead. The distance-to-breach frame is not extra caution. It simply reads the account the way the risk engine reads it.

End-of-day against real-time trailing: the futures-specific trap

Futures programs split on one detail that changes everything: what the trailing threshold follows. End-of-day trailing moves the breach level only at settlement, using your closed balance. Real-time trailing follows your live equity peak, open profit included, tick by tick.

Real-time trailing has a cruel edge. A trade runs 800 dollars into profit, then comes back to break even. Your statement shows no loss. Your cushion is still 800 dollars smaller, permanently. That is why traders on real-time programs bank partial profits early. It is also why the calculator asks for your peak rather than guessing it. Enter the highest equity you have printed, not the highest balance you have settled, and the breach level it shows will match your dashboard.

Static drawdown, where the floor never moves off the starting balance, is the rarest and friendliest of the three. If your program offers it, the calculator's math simplifies on its own; there is nothing extra to configure.

A worked example on a 50k evaluation

Account 50,000, end-of-day trailing drawdown of 2,000, daily loss limit 1,000, flat today, starting equity. Breach level: 48,000. Distance: 2,000. At 5 percent of distance you risk 100 dollars. On MES with a 32-tick stop, one contract risks 40 dollars, so the tool returns two contracts risking 80.

The survival rows do the real teaching: twelve losing trades before the daily stop, twenty-five before full breach. Switch the same inputs to ES and one contract risks 400 dollars, four times your budget, so the tool returns zero and points you back to the micros. That single redirect, from an impossible mini to a survivable micro count, is the difference between a sizing tool and a compliance engine.

Three habits that keep funded futures accounts alive

Size from the cushion, every single day. The distance to breach changes as you win and lose. Yesterday's contract count is stale data. Recalculate before the first trade of each session; it takes ten seconds.

Respect the daily stop before the platform does. When the losses-to-daily row reads two, stop early. A day that ends flat is a day the evaluation survived. The market hours clock helps here: most breaches cluster in the last tired hour of a losing session.

Bank the peak on real-time trailing programs. Open profit that touches your screen has already raised your floor. Taking part of it off the table converts a threat into cushion.

The scaling table: earning size instead of wishing for it

Under the result, the calculator projects your contract count as the cushion grows: today, a quarter larger, half larger, doubled. This is the honest version of the scaling plans firms publish. Size is not something you decide; it is something the buffer affords. Bank 500 dollars of profit on the worked example above and the same 5 percent rule affords three contracts instead of two, with no change in discipline.

Winning trades to target: planning the whole evaluation

Give the calculator your profit target and your usual reward-to-risk and it adds one more row: the number of winning trades the evaluation needs at your current size. On the worked example with a 3,000-dollar target and 2-to-1 trades, that is nineteen net winners. Nineteen is a number you can plan around; "pass the eval" is not.

Treat that row as a patience gauge rather than a to-do list. If it reads nineteen and your method produces two good setups a day, the target is a month of ordinary trading away, no hero trades required. Rules the calculator enforces, and rules you must read

It enforces the three that intersect sizing: the drawdown (all three types), the daily loss limit with today's result folded in, and the contract cap. It cannot enforce consistency percentages, minimum trading days, news blackouts or scaling-plan stages. Those live in your rulebook, not in the trade. Two honest limits. Slippage on futures stops is real, especially through data releases, so sizing to the exact edge of a daily limit is a plan to breach it; leave a margin. And commissions plus exchange fees sit outside this math; on micros they are a meaningful share of small targets, so fold them into your expectancy rather than ignoring them. FAQ

Why does the calculator default to micros?

Because the arithmetic does. On typical evaluation cushions of one to three thousand dollars, a sensible risk budget rarely covers one full E-mini at a realistic stop. Micros are one tenth of the size. The same budget can then hold a position with a proper stop, instead of forcing a coin-flip tight one. When your cushion genuinely affords minis, the tool says so.

What is the difference between end-of-day and real-time trailing drawdown?

End-of-day trailing moves the breach level only from your settled closing balance. Open profit that retraces intraday costs you nothing structurally. Real-time trailing follows your live equity peak. An open winner that comes back has permanently lifted your floor. The same trade can be safe under one rule and reckless under the other, which is why the calculator asks rather than assumes.

My program quotes drawdown as a dollar amount, not a percent. Does that matter?

No, and that is why the input here is in dollars. Futures programs almost always publish a fixed dollar drawdown per account size. Enter it directly, and enter percentages only after converting them yourself if your program is the exception. As a sense check, most 50,000-dollar futures evaluations carry cushions between 2,000 and 2,500 dollars, and 100,000-dollar ones between 3,000 and 3,500. If your number is far from those ranges, re-read the rules page before trading a single contract.

How much of the cushion should one trade risk?

Common practice among traders who keep funded futures accounts is 2 to 5 percent of the remaining distance to breach, which on small cushions works out to one or two micros at ordinary stops. The survival table shows the consequence of any setting directly: pick the row whose losses-to-breach count you could genuinely sit through.
